It was quite the weekend in Asia.

First — in Osaka, Japan where U.S. President Donald Trump and Chinese President Xi Jinping met on the sideline of the G20 summit. The two leaders agreed to put additional tariffs on hold – for now – and resume negotiations over a potential trade deal.

Then to the DMZ — where President Trump crossed into the Democratic People’s Republic of Korea, jump-starting dormant nuclear talks between the two countries.
